RS Means Databases
RS Means Databases are electronically compiled versions of the popular
paperback cost estimating price books. Each database has a list of items
with costs from the price books arranged to run specifically in WinEst
Pro or WinEst Pro Plus. These databases provide an excellent set of
prices for cost estimating construction projects.
Available RS Means Standard Databases include:
- Building Construction Cost Data (BCCD)
- Open Shop BCCD or Metric BCCD
- Mechanical
- Electrical
- Plumbing
- Sitework/Landscaping
- Concrete
- Heavy Construction
- Light Commercial
- Repair and Remodeling
- Interior
- Residential
Items of work have the same labor productivities and category pricing as
found in the paperback price books.
Each standard database is formatted according to the Construction
Specification Institute Master Format Index.
Each standard database has an index to look up items of work by common
name categories for those items.

Available RS Means Composite Databases include:
- Commercial Composite
- Commercial Composite with Assemblies
- Civil Composite
- Facilities Composite
- Facilities Composite with Assemblies
- Master Union Composite
- Master Union Composite with Assemblies
Each composite database is a combination of four databases combined into
one larger database.
One composite database is the price of four standard databases.
Each composite database is formatted according to the Construction
Specification Institute Master Format Index.
